NE13 vs NE20: Area Comparison

Side-by-side comparison of NE13 Newcastle upon tyne and NE20 Newcastle upon tyne covering house prices, crime, schools, broadband, council tax, green space and energy performance.

At a Glance

NE13 is the more affordable option at £240,000 median vs £480,000 in NE20. NE20 has lower recorded crime (531 vs 1,396 offences over 13 months). NE13 has notably better broadband connectivity.
